The transmitter generates a radio frequency signal which when applied to the antenna produces the radio waves, called the carrier signal. The information is provided to the transmitter in the form of an electronic signal called the modulation signal, such as an audio (sound) signal from a microphone, a video (TV) signal from a video camera, or in wireless networking devices, a digital signal from a computer. The purpose of most transmitters is radio communication of information over a distance. The term transmitter is often abbreviated "XMTR" or "TX" in technical documents. A transmitter and a receiver combined in one unit is called a transceiver. The term is popularly used more specifically to refer to a broadcast transmitter, a transmitter used in broadcasting, as in FM radio transmitter or television transmitter. Generators of radio waves for heating or industrial purposes, such as microwave ovens or diathermy equipment, are not usually called transmitters, even though they often have similar circuits. The term transmitter is usually limited to equipment that generates radio waves for communication purposes or radiolocation, such as radar and navigational transmitters. Transmitters are necessary component parts of all electronic devices that communicate by radio, such as radio and television broadcasting stations, cell phones, walkie-talkies, wireless computer networks, Bluetooth enabled devices, garage door openers, two-way radios in aircraft, ships, spacecraft, radar sets and navigational beacons.
